Good room heater with accurate thermostat
Looking to keep my guitar room 70-75 degrees while my house is colder (60 or so degrees). Anyone know of a good heater for this purpose?

Lots of them. I always Google "best room heaters 2019" and the list is usually spot on. Lasko and Vornado are stand outs. The Vornados keep the room well balanced and they have a small footprint. Dyson makes a couple that work great too. I stay from any type of sealed oil heaters as (here where it gets cold) they do nothing for full-room even heating.

I’ve had the opposite experience with my DeLonghi TRD40615E oil filled heater. It takes a little while to get cranking, but we use it in our family room which is an old addition without heat, and it does a fantastic job that keeping that room (300 sq ft) nice and warm. Has a pretty accurate thermostat and never feels like it could overheat our pose any kind of fire risk (though one does need to be careful with any of these heaters). |
